Incident Summary:

08/15/2017: An explosive device detonated targeting joint police personnel near Jamdi, Chhattisgarh, India. There were no reported casualties in the blast, and a second explosive device was discovered and defused at the scene. No group claimed responsibility for the incident; however, sources attributed the attack to Maoists.
